Hi All -

I am selling my Macbook Pro and it still has 1 year left on Applecare. Do I have to do anything to transfer it over to the new owner?

Thanks!
 
Actually, that's not quite true. The AppleCare Protection Plan is transferable, but you have to contact Apple about doing it. You can check out how to do it in the Terms & Conditions of the contract.

It is not simply linked to the serial number.
 
You're both right and wrong.

It's linked to the serial number, but you have to call to transfer it to the computer's new owner.
